Gov Aiyedatiwa Releases List of 12 Commissioners to Assembly for Confirmation

 

The Governor of Ondo State, Dr. Lucky Orimisan Aiyedatiwa, has forwarded to the Ondo State House of Assembly a list of 12 nominees for the position of Commissioner in the State Executive Council for confirmation.

A letter addressed to the Speaker of the House of Assembly, Rt. Hon. Olamide Oladiji, on Thursday, reads:

Request for Confirmation of Commissioner Nominees

In exercise of the power conferred on me by Section 192 (1 & 2) of the Constitution of the Federal Republic of Nigeria, 1999 (as amended), I wish to forward to your esteemed office the following Commissioner nominees for the kind consideration and confirmation of the House of Assembly:

1. Professor Igbekele Ajibefun

2. Engr. Ayoride Abiola Olawoye

3. Hon. Ayodele Akande

4. Engr. Alabi Johnson

5. Alhaji Amidu Takuro

6. Otunba Adewale Akinlosotu

7. Mr. Idowu Ajanaku

8. Dr. Oluwaseun Abosede Osamaye

9. Dr. Tobi Loko

10. Mr. Olaolu Akindolire

11. Hon. Sunday Olajide

12. Mr. Omoyofunmi Segun Henry

 

I shall be most obliged to the Honourable House for your expeditious action on this request in the overall interest of our dear State.

Please accept, as always, my highest regards for your esteemed self and other distinguished Members of the House.

Prince Ebenezer Adeniyan
Chief Press Secretary to the Governor of Ondo State
June 12, 2025
